by : Oxford Games Ltd
Ex Libris has been a firm favourite with book lovers, and readers and writers, since Oxford Games first devised and published the game in 1991.
Ex Libris is a subtle, yet highly entertaining game of bluff that will challenge your literary acumen and test your writing skills as you attempt to compose fake, but plausible, first or last lines for genuine English novels.
One hundred authors representing widely different writing styles are featured in Ex Libris – from Charles Dickens to Harold Robbins, from Jane Austen to Barbara Cartland.
